Northern Rovers get chance to avenge loss in Kate Sheppard Cup final

posted in: Kate Sheppard Cup, News

The opening weekend of the new-look Women’s National League has thrown up a juicy fixture for Auckland spectators.

The first round games on Sunday, include a match between Lotto NRFL Women’s Premier League champions Northern Rovers and the winners of the Kate Sheppard Cup, Auckland United.

Only a week ago, the two clubs met in the Kate Sheppard Cup final, with United winning 1-0 in an evenly-contested game at North Harbour Stadium.

Main photo: Auckland United celebrate their cup final win. Photo: Phototek.

Auckland United will host Rovers at Keith Hay Park at 3pm on Sunday.

Meanwhile, in Auckland’s other national league game, Western Springs host Southern United at Seddon Fields (1pm).
